shiv Posted 29 September 2024 Posted 29 September 2024 Tactically, I don’t think I have ever seen such a poor manager. We could not even string one pass together in the first half and got boxed in by the Arsenal press. We dropped far too deep and left a big gap between midfield and attack once again. We needed to be much more fluid in our movement, but Cooper has the team regimented in their positioning in a low block. You also need more technical ability in the double pivot midfield. Winks & Ricardo were brilliant together last season but he’s opting for Skipp who clearly does not have the technical ability to play this role, and is not playing to Winks’ strengths. Winks is by far our best midfielder and it’s criminal to see him being utilised ineffectively. Our first goal was a stroke of luck through Vardy’s clever play to win the free kick. If you look at our play before he goes down, once again there is nobody within 20 yards of Vardy. He is isolated again but thankfully wins a free kick where we get a lucky deflection. I would say our second goal was a much better show of intent, as we had N’Didi overlapping Mavididi, JJ pushing forward on the overlap and Buonanotte coming inside. We seemed to push higher up the pitch and led Arsenal to drop deep. Unfortunately that lasted no more than 10 minutes, as we very quickly reverted to Cooper’s defensive tactics and dropped far too deep. We let Arsenal come at us and had no counter attacking threat up top. This was a game that was crying out for some pace, and the obvious substitutions were to bring on Edouard & Fatawu at 65-70 minutes. Unfortunately it’s clear that Cooper is not learning anything. He is making the same mistakes every week, allowing his poor decisions during the match impact the result and not playing our best attacking players. I don’t believe for a second he’s watched all of our games from last season like he’s claimed, because if he has and then concluded that Ricardo, Fatawu and Mavididi shouldn’t play together then he’s absolutely lost the plot. 1 1
